"Fear is the main source of superstition, and one
of the main sources of cruelty. To conquer Fear is 
the beginning of Wisdom." --Bertrand Russell
 
Bertrand Russell was a British Philosopher, logician,
mathematician, historian, writer, essayist, social critic, 
political activist, and Nobel Laureate. 
Born on 5/18/1872; Died 2/2/1970
 
 
Throughout history, many people believed that Friday the 13th was bad luck. Superstitions have been circulating around the globe for a very long time. You will notice that on this elevator panel located at the Hyatt Regency in Austin, TX, it does not have a button for the 13th floor.
